Internship Information
Core Responsibilities
The Junior Channel Manager Intern will support Channel Managers by assisting with partner onboarding, resource coordination, and acting as a liaison between partners and internal teams. Additionally, the intern will help with sales operations, reporting, and market research related to the SASE landscape.

About The Company
Netskope, a leader in modern security and networking, addresses the needs of both security and networking teams by providing optimized access and real-time, context-based security for people, devices, and data anywhere they go. Thousands of customers, including more than 30 of the Fortune 100, trust the Netskope One platform, its Zero Trust Engine, and its powerful NewEdge network to reduce risk and gain full visibility and control over cloud, AI, SaaS, web, and private applications—providing security and accelerating performance without trade-offs.
